Quebec Canada Small Indian Outside Tipi Made of Animal Skin and Wood (Close Up)
Small diorama including a tipi (teepee or tepee) made of leather and wood poles. The requisite flap is at the top of the tipi, and there are images of buffalo/bison and Indian warriors on the sides of the tipi. The base is a piece of log (with bark). Dried flowers, a rock, and a small figure in a leather blanket are also on the diorama. The tipi is tied with small, colorful beads. The base measures 11 inches by 5 inches.
